Class Start Date: March 31, 2025 Job Overview In your role as a Macy's Stores Credit Experience Advocate, you will offer outstanding customer service to both customers and store colleagues who have credit-related questions, concerns, or requests. You will be the primary contact, guaranteeing a positive customer journey and effectively addressing any issues. This position demands excellent communication skills, a robust knowledge of credit services, and the capability to thrive in a fast-paced setting. Skills You Will Need Communication: Strong communication skills, both written and verbal, to facilitate open and continuous communication within the customer, team and across functional lines. Interpersonal Skills: Excellent interpersonal skills, with the ability to work effectively with colleagues at all levels and across departments. Creative and Strategic Problem-Solving: Capability to approach business challenges and opportunities with creative, strategic, and technical thinking. Exhibit entrepreneurial spirit by utilizing enhanced empowerment to handle suitable customer accommodations such as price changes, excluded items, and gift cards. Detail Orientation: Careful attention to detail in handling daily tasks, examining reports and making sure business goals are met. Agile: Adaptable and able to adjust quickly to changing customer expectations and needs Skills: Ability to complete financial transactions accurately and proficiently. Able to solve practical problems within a variety of sales scenarios. Collaboration: Partner with stores, suppliers, distribution centers, buyers, and senior executives on intricate and urgent client matters to demonstrate that our relationships set us apart as Like No Other Store in the World.
